HERE ARE THE 3 KEY TAKEAWAYS FROM THIS EPISODE:
1️⃣ Being Unknown Has Nothing to Do With Your Talent
Most leaders assume visibility follows excellence.
But excellence without clarity is invisible.
In today’s world, people can’t follow you if they can’t understand you—quickly, simply, and confidently.
This is why so many brilliant people stay overlooked.
Not because they’re unqualified… but because their message is too vague to stick.
